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the C++ Course Catalog
Skills you'll gain: Rust (Programming Language), Data Structures, Web Applications, Development Environment, Performance Tuning, Package and Software Management, Blockchain, Web Development, Programming Principles, Algorithms, Performance Testing, Software Visualization, File Management, System Programming, Software Design Patterns, Computer Programming Tools, Web Scraping, Software Design, Software Testing, Unit Testing
Skills you'll gain: Embedded Software, Embedded Systems, Peripheral Devices, C (Programming Language), System Programming, Program Development, Hardware Architecture, Data Structures, Debugging, Development Environment, Performance Tuning, Integrated Development Environments, C++ (Programming Language)
- Status: Free
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Scala Programming, Programming Principles, Data Structures, Functional Design, Object Oriented Programming (OOP), Software Design Patterns, Computer Programming, Algorithms
University of Colorado Boulder
Skills you'll gain: Agile Methodology, Scrum (Software Development), Software Testing, Embedded Systems, Software Development Methodologies, Docker (Software), Git (Version Control System), Containerization, Linux Administration, System Programming, Linux, C++ (Programming Language), CI/CD, Internet Of Things, File Systems
Universitat Autònoma de Barcelona
Skills you'll gain: Computer Graphics, Visualization (Computer Graphics), Microsoft Visual Studio, Artificial Intelligence, Augmented and Virtual Reality (AR/VR), Virtual Environment, Application Development, C++ (Programming Language), Computer Graphic Techniques, User Interface (UI), Software Development Tools, Debugging
- Status: NewStatus: Free
Coursera Instructor Network
Skills you'll gain: Scalability, C++ (Programming Language), Embedded Software, System Programming, Hardware Architecture, Computer Programming, Application Development, C (Programming Language), Application Performance Management, Artificial Intelligence, Simulations
Fudan University
Skills you'll gain: Cross Platform Development, Performance Tuning, Mobile Development, Augmented and Virtual Reality (AR/VR), Computer Graphics, Android (Operating System), C and C++, Network Routing, Artificial Intelligence, User Interface (UI)
École Polytechnique Fédérale de Lausanne
Skills you'll gain: Scala Programming, Functional Design, Software Design Patterns, Unit Testing, Algorithms, Data Structures, Simulations
Skills you'll gain: Rust (Programming Language), Web Applications, Performance Tuning, Blockchain, Web Development, Performance Testing, File Management, System Programming, Web Scraping, Data Structures, Software Design Patterns
- Status: Free
Skills you'll gain: Transaction Processing, Performance Tuning, System Programming, C and C++, Operating Systems, System Configuration, File Systems, Computer Architecture, Computer Hardware, Data Storage Technologies, Data Management, Application Development
- Status: NewStatus: Free
Coursera Project Network
Skills you'll gain: Embedded Systems, C (Programming Language), Embedded Software, Data Structures, Programming Principles, Maintainability, Program Development, Data Management, Data Storage Technologies
University of Colorado System
Skills you'll gain: Object Oriented Programming (OOP), Graphics Software, Computer Graphics, Software Installation, Program Development, Computer Programming Tools, Scripting, Scripting Languages
In summary, here are 10 of our most popular c++ courses
- Rust Programming Masterclass from Beginner to Expert: Packt
- ARM Cortex (STM32) Deep Dive: Mastering Embedded Systems: EDUCBA
- Functional Programming Principles in Scala (Scala 2 version): École Polytechnique Fédérale de Lausanne
- Linux Embedded System Topics and Projects: University of Colorado Boulder
- Motores gráficos en videojuegos: game engine: Universitat Autònoma de Barcelona
- OpenCL Programming: Coursera Instructor Network
- 基于Unity引擎的游戏开发进阶: Fudan University
- Functional Program Design in Scala (Scala 2 version): École Polytechnique Fédérale de Lausanne
- Advanced Rust Programming and Real-World Applications: Packt
- Persistent Memory Technology - Introduction and Deployment: EDUCBA